4x4 popping noise
I am looking at buying a 2007 Expedition. When I put it in 4hi or 4low and make a tight turn I get a popping noise. almost sounds and feels like a locker popping. It only happens in 4x4. anyone have this or know ifs a big issue? In a straight line and small turns its fine, no issues.

Here's what the manual says:
-- Chuck
Do not use 4H (4X4) or 4L (4X4 LOW) on dry, hard surfaced roads.
Doing so will produce excessive noise, increased tire wear and may
damage drive components. 4H (4X4) and 4L (4X4 LOW) are only
intended for consistently slippery or loose surfaces. Use of 4H (4X4) or
4L (4X4 LOW) on these surfaces may produce some noise (such as
occasional clunks) but will not damage drive components
